Eclipses as per Hindu scriptures, were not a regular occurrence in the ancient times, and the legends explain how eclipses started happening in the sky.
The
Mighty
Oceanic
Churn
-
Samudra
Manthan
There
was
a
time
in
the
past,
when
an
oceanic
churn
of
colossal
proportions
was
carried
out
by
the
team
of
Devas
and
Asuras.
Vasuki
the
celestial
snake
was
used
as
a
churning
rope
that
had
coiled
around
Mandara
parvatha.
This
churn
was
conducted
with
an
intention
of
Procuring
Nectar
from
the
depths
of
the
Ocean
that
would
make
any
one
who
drank
it,
an
immortal.
So
the
churn
began
and
several
objects
appeared
as
a
consequence.
Lakshmi
appeared
from
the
Ocean
at
one
stage.
Lastly the Amrit or the nectar came out. At this stage, Asuras tried to confiscate the nectar from the devas who did not like the idea of giving it to Asuras. So the devas prayed to Lord Vishnu at this context as a response to which Lord Vishnu appeared in the form of Mohini an incomparably beautiful damsel.
Rahu
Misses
The
Nectar
Attracted
by
her
looks,
the
demons
gave
the
pot
of
nectar
when
she
asked
them
for
it
and
then
queued
behind
her,
completely
charmed
and
curious.
Promptly
handing
it
over
to
the
Devas,
Mohini
turned
into
her
real
self,
which
was
the
Lord
Vishnu's
form.
Then
Devas
decided
to
share
the
nectar
equally
amongst
themselves.
When
God
was
serving
the
nectar
to
everyone,
a
demon
named
Rahu
used
his
yogic
powers
to
transform
into
a
deva
and
sat
between
Sun
and
Moon
who
were
able
to
recognize
his
demon
form
that
was
disguised
behind
a
façade.
When it was Rahu's turn to receive the nectar, Lord was informed that this was a demon sitting between Sun and Moon. So Lord beheaded him with his Chakra but by then Rahu had consumed the Nectar a bit. So his head became immortal and soon came to be regarded as a planet. Rahu had a deep hatred towards Sun and Moon who had exposed his identity to deprive him of immortality.
Rahu's
Periodical
Revenge
Therefore,
even
today,
during
certain
times,
he
captures
the
Sun
and
Moon
by
his
mouth
for
a
stretch
of
time
with
a
view
to
punishing
them
for
their
act.
Hence
this
activity
of
Rahu
came
to
be
called
solar
and
lunar
eclipses.
When
he
holds
Sun
in
captivity
this
occurrence
is
called
Solar
eclipse
and
when
he
captures
Moon
it
is
referred
to
as
Lunar
eclipse.
This is the reason why Surya mantras are recited during this time, to give strength to the Sun to come out of the grip of Rahu. Any mantra will help the case of Sun/Moon here to escape the clutches of Rahu. Chanting the mantra of Sun gets you blessings as well as improves the position of sun in case he is malefic in your horoscope.
